The cheapest way to get from Savigny-sur-Orge to Calais is to bus and train which costs €40 - €85 and takes 6h 12m.
The fastest way to get from Savigny-sur-Orge to Calais is to drive which takes 2h 58m and costs €45 - €70.
No, there is no direct train from Savigny-sur-Orge to Calais. However, there are services departing from Savigny-sur-Orge and arriving at Calais Ville via Saint-Michel Notre-Dame, Paris Nord and Calais Frethun.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 4h 21m.
The distance between Savigny-sur-Orge and Calais is 369 km. The road distance is 310.5 km.
The best way to get from Savigny-sur-Orge to Calais without a car is to train via Calais Frethun which takes 4h 21m and costs €70 - €130.
It takes approximately 4h 21m to get from Savigny-sur-Orge to Calais, including transfers.
Savigny-sur-Orge to Calais train services, operated by TGV inOui, depart from Paris Nord station.
Savigny-sur-Orge to Calais train services, operated by TGV inOui, arrive at Calais Frethun station.
Yes, the driving distance between Savigny-sur-Orge to Calais is 310 km. It takes approximately 2h 58m to drive from Savigny-sur-Orge to Calais.
